Senior IPS officer Dinkar Gupta appointed new DGP of Punjab

Dinkar Gupta, a 1987 batch IPS officer, on Thursday appointed the Director General of Punjab Police.

His appointment was cleared by the CM Capt Amrinder Singh on Thursday morning. He succeeds Suresh Arora, who had been on an extension after his retirement on September 30 last year.

In his previous stint, Gupta was posted as Director General of Police, Intelligence, Punjab, which involved the direct supervision of Punjab State Intelligence Wing, State Anti-Terrorist Squad (ATS) and Organised Crime Control Unit (OCCU).

He was decorated with Police Medal for Gallantry (1992) and Bar to Police Medal for Gallantry (1994) for display of exceptional courage, conspicuous gallantry and devotion to duty of a high order.

Gupta was also decorated with the Police Medal for Meritorious Services by the President and the Presidents Police Medal for Distinguished Service (2010).
